Burns's climate story is Oregon's semi-arid interior — a semi-arid climate of hot, dry summers, cold winters, low rainfall, and wide day-to-night temperature swings. On a home's plumbing that translates to extreme summer heat that pushes water heaters and expansion tanks hard, hard, mineral-rich water that scales pipes, valves, and heaters, and wide day-to-night swings that fatigue pipe joints and fittings — which is why we spec corrosion- and freeze-rated pipe, fittings, and equipment for the local climate.
Ask what breaks most in Burns homes and the answer is scale buildup that clogs pipes, valves, and water heaters, leaking pipe joints loosened by wide thermal swings, and sediment-packed water heaters straining in the heat. None of it is coincidence — 64 days below freezing a year freeze and split supply lines and outdoor spigots, 73% of local homes predate 1980 (median build year 1968), so many still run original galvanized steel or polybutylene pipe and fixtures well past their service life, and 60% are detached houses with their own service lateral, water heater, and outdoor spigots to maintain. Oregon averages 64 days below freezing and a 22°F day-to-night swing a year in NOAA's 1991–2020 normals — the weather load behind how we size, insulate, and protect Burns plumbing.
Burns's Census housing profile: 73% of homes pre-1980 (median build year 1968). At that age, original galvanized or polybutylene pipe, corroded fittings, and worn-out water heaters are the rule rather than the exception, so we treat age-related wear as part of the job, not a surprise. And at 44% built before 1960, cast-iron drain stacks and lead or galvanized supply lines are still common in Burns — we keep repair parts for both on the truck. Detached single-family houses make up 60% of the Burns stock (median value ~$117k) — the housing type with its own water heater, service lateral, and outdoor spigots to maintain.
In Oregon's semi-arid interior, a few habits keep a Burns home's plumbing out of the repair queue: insulate exposed supply lines and disconnect garden hoses before winter — 64 freezing days a year can freeze and split unprotected pipe; if your home is among the 73% built before 1980 (median build year 1968), book a whole-home plumbing inspection — original galvanized pipe and old water heaters are usually near the end of their life; and run an annual water heater flush and shut-off-valve check on a detached home with its own service lateral.
